How much do entry level customer service representative jobs pay per hour?

As of Jul 27, 2026, the average hourly pay for entry level customer service representative in Alabama is $17.04,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.94 and $18.94 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are some common challenges faced by entry level customer service representatives and how can they be addressed?

Entry level customer service representatives often encounter challenges such as managing a high volume of inquiries, handling difficult or upset customers, and quickly learning company products or services. These can be addressed by actively listening to customer concerns, utilizing available training resources, and seeking support from experienced team members or supervisors. Building strong communication skills and maintaining a positive attitude can also help representatives navigate stressful situations while delivering excellent service.

What does an Entry Level Customer Service Representative do?

An Entry Level Customer Service Representative is responsible for assisting customers with their inquiries, resolving complaints, and providing information about products or services. They typically handle phone calls, emails, or online chats, ensuring customers have a positive experience. This role often involves troubleshooting issues, processing orders or returns, and maintaining accurate records of customer interactions. Entry level representatives are also expected to learn about the company's offerings and policies to effectively address customer needs.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Customer Service Representative,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Customer Service Representative, you need strong communication skills, problem-solving abilities, and a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with customer relationship management (CRM) software and basic office tools like email and chat platforms is typically required. Patience, a positive attitude, and active listening are crucial soft skills that help in building rapport with customers. These skills ensure efficient issue resolution, customer satisfaction, and contribute to a positive company reputation.
